From “Search” to “Answer”: How AI is Reshaping Hotel Bookings

For decades, hotel bookings relied on the traditional “Search” model: users typed keywords, navigated dozens of results, and manually compared multiple websites. By 2026, technology is shifting toward a hybrid model where AI assists users in finding answers more efficiently—but Search remains part of the ecosystem.
In the AI-assisted era, travelers increasingly expect ready-to-use recommendations. They still seek information, but they value speed, accuracy, and minimal friction in converting intent into booking.

The Great Transition: Why “Search” is Evolving

Traditional search places the burden on users: finding options, comparing prices, and navigating booking engines. AI agents—such as Siri, Gemini, or Galaxy AI—act as personal assistants, helping users identify suitable options faster.
However, for an AI to deliver a meaningful “Answer,” it requires infrastructure that can:
  • translate user intent into actionable data
  • provide accurate, real-time availability and pricing
  • interface with existing booking engines
This is where platforms like Overron AI-OS offer a functional advantage: by reducing friction and streamlining the path from inquiry to booking.

Example 1: The Traditional Path (The “Search” Model)

  • User Action: Types “Hotels with spa in Rhodes” into a search engine.
  • Experience: The search returns hundreds of thousands of results. The user visits several websites, hunts for pricing, and struggles to find the booking engine. Many users abandon the process or book via an OTA due to complexity.
  • Outcome for the Hotel: Booking occurs through intermediaries, with associated commission costs.
This pathway illustrates the friction inherent in traditional search. Conversion depends heavily on the user’s effort, and hotels bear higher costs.

Example 2: The AI-Assisted Path (The Overron “Link-to-Booking” Model)

  • User Action: Asks a voice assistant: “Find me a suite with a private pool in Rhodes for the first weekend of July.”
  • AI Response: The system identifies available options, providing real-time pricing and a pre-filled booking link to the hotel’s existing booking engine. The user can review details and proceed without repeated manual input.
  • Outcome for the Hotel: The booking process is faster, more reliable, and direct, potentially reducing dependency on OTAs and associated commission fees. 

Technical Analysis: How Overron Bridges the Gap

Even without fully automated AI-to-payment transactions, Overron AI-OS delivers infrastructure that supports AI-assisted bookings:
  • Live Price Access: Reads seasonal rates in real time, enabling AI agents to quote accurate prices during the interaction.
  • Deep-Link Generation: Creates URLs that carry intent data (dates, guests, room type) directly into the hotel’s existing booking engine, minimizing user effort.
  • Human-Centric Integration: For services like spa treatments or additional amenities, the system provides relevant information and directs the user to the appropriate form or contact, ensuring leads are not lost.
This combination reduces friction and improves the likelihood that intent converts into confirmed bookings.

Adapting to the Answer Era

In the age of AI-assisted Answers, the competitive advantage is no longer just online presence—it is machine accessibility, real-time responsiveness, and minimal friction.
Hotels that provide structured, real-time data, integrate channels effectively, and enable AI agents to translate intent into actionable steps position themselves to maximize direct bookings while reducing reliance on OTAs.
Key Insight: Success is defined not by who has the flashiest website, but by who enables systems—and ultimately users—to execute bookings efficiently.
